Pharmacovigilance Data Analysis Manager
Posted 17 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
**We believe that diversity adds value to our business, our teams, and our culture. We are committed to equal employment opportunity fostering an inclusive environment where diversity makes us be outstanding.**
Help us lead one of the world's largest pharmaceutical companies. We are a world leader in plasma-derived medicines with a presence in more than 100 countries, and a growing global team of over 20.000 people. That's why we need a _Pharmacovigilance Data Analysis Manager_ like you.
Role Mission: Provide operational support for global pharmacovigilance activities related to Grifols' investigational and marketed products. Ensure high-quality pharmacovigilance deliverables that comply with global regulatory reporting timelines. Manage project implementation and execution of safety systems, including ongoing business support and continuous improvement initiatives. Act as a key liaison with IT system administrators to validate and test system changes, ensuring compliance and alignment with business needs.
**What your responsibilities will be**
+ Lead and coordinate safety data analysis for aggregate reports preparation, signal management and ad hoc requests.
+ Support drug safety systems through business administration tasks, including database configuration updates, submission rules management and testing with regulatory authorities.
+ Serve as a subject matter expert in delivering and evaluating cost-effective, sustainable solutions that meet business requirements.
+ Manage documentation related to PV systems and applications, including SOPs, WPs, user requirements, functional/ technical specifications and process flow diagrams.
+ Drive change management initiatives to ensure smooth adoption of new processes and support the integration of new applications within the PV team.
+ Collect, prioritize and plan system improvements based on user feedback, while 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ements.
+ Act as the primary PV contact for IT-related PV projects.
+ Drive Innovation through AI in Pharmacovigilance: Stay at the forefront of artificial intelligence advancements to identify and evaluate innovative technologies and processes that can enhance pharmacovigilance operations. This includes proactively assessing AI-driven tools and methodologies to improve signal detection, case processing, data analysis and regulatory compliance. Collaborate cross-functionally to pilot and implement solutions that increase efficiency, accuracy, and strategic value in safety monitoring.
**Who you are**
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skills, education,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
+ You have a bachelor's degree in Health Sciences (pharmacy, nursing, medicine, veterinary, etc) or Bioscience (biochemistry, biotechnology, biology, etc). Additional training and/or experience in bioinformatics/biostatistics or data analysis tools (such as R or Power BI).
+ You have at least 4 years of pharmacovigilance experience including management of pharmacovigilance data bases.
+ You have proven knowledge of Good Pharmacovigilance Practices; existing legislation, regulations, guidelines, medical coding and safety-data administration.
+ You are proficient in Windows and MS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Visio, Word).
+ Familiarity with reporting tools such as Business Objects is strongly preferred.
+ You have knowledge of E2b (R2) and E2b (R3) and to be familiarity with medical terminology, MedDRA, WhoDrug are a plus.
+ You speak fluent Spanish and English.
+ You are proven self-starter with strong work ethic and the ability to exercise good judgment.
+ You must be proactive, results oriented and have strong attention to detail.
+ Strong organizational, anal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to make structured decisions on a routine basis.
+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to interact and collaborate with personnel at all levels in a team environment.
+ You possess strong technical writing and communication skills with ability to create and present design proposals, test scripts, execute training sessions and conduct effective meetings.
+ Ability to effectively prioritize and manage multiple tasks to ensure successful completion targeted deadlines.

Business Analyst
Posted 3 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
We're Fiserv, a global leader in Fintech and payments, and we move money and information in a way that moves the world. We connect financial institutions, corporations, merchants, and consumers to one another millions of times a day - quickly, reliably, and securely. Any time you swipe your credit card, pay through a mobile app, or withdraw money from the bank, we're involved. If you want to make an impact on a global scale, come make a difference at Fiserv.
**Job Title**
Business Analyst
**What does a successful Product Business Analyst do at Fiserv?**
As a Business Analyst (BA) you will be responsible for gathering and understanding the business needs of Fiserv's clients. You will ensure that the requirements are accurately documented allowing Fiserv's technical teams implement the defined solution. You will be part of our amazing BA Team; we are team that supports each other in our commitments and deliverables. This role will provide you the opportunity to collaborate with cross-functional teams, influence key decisions, and shape the future of our business.
**What you will do:**
+ Gather and document business requirements. Understanding current business needs, identify gaps with those current procedures, features and functionalities, and recommend possible solutions. This includes data gathering and exploration, research into current industry trends, and what competitors might be doing and working closely with stakeholders across departments
+ Feasibility assessment of client requirements against existing functions
+ Interrogation of system possibilities that would meet client requirements, and effort assessment for same
+ Determine stakeholders (clients / internal teams / vendors), and establish areas for additional stakeholder involvement
+ Continuously assess the effectiveness of implemented solutions and suggest refinements
+ Awareness of cost effectiveness, timeliness and priorities of each delivery
+ Ability to elicit necessary detail and comprehend multiple technical wide-ranging requirements
+ Anticipate post-production implications with delivery of requirements
+ Assess the impacts to each (multiple) stakeholder involved
**What you will need to have:**
+ 4-year degree or equivalent experience
+ 3-4 years analysis experience
+ Knowledge and experience - 'Agile SAFE' Methodology in Enterprise Jira (drafting Features, User Stories and Acceptance Criteria) and Confluence
+ Proven track record of gathering customer requirements 'As-Is', analysing and translating these into business 'To-Be' solutions
+ Ability to provide concise and necessary details required for each stakeholder (multiple)
+ Excellent verbal and written commun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group, clients, developers, testers and subject matter experts
+ Proficiency in Microsoft Office drafting Business Requirements Documents / Solution Scope Documents, XLS, XML, Visio, PowerPoint - project size / scope can vary considerably
**What would be great to have:**
+ Qualification in Business/Accounting
+ Ability to write / run SQL scripts advantageous
+ Financial services or payments knowledge

Business Analyst Consultant
Posted 11 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
**About the role:**
In healthcare, evolution doesn't just happen. It takes innovation, imagination, and a passion for solving problems in new and better ways. And innovation is taking place at a lightning-fast pace every day at Optum.
As the fastest growing part of the UnitedHealth Group family of businesses, we're expanding our team in Ireland and creating excellent opportunities for those who want greater purpose and more impact in their work. We'll provide the investment, support, and resources to advance your career. You'll provide the talent, ambition, and drive.
We want to achieve more in our mission of health care, and so we must be really smart about the business of health care. At Optum, we're changing the landscape of our industry. You will put your Agile and business analysis skills to work as you empower business partners and team members to improve healthcare delivery. You will support cutting-edge data and analytics teams that are designing innovative solutions to solve business problems that require both agile leadership and analytical insight.
This position plays a pivotal role in supporting the next generation value-based care engine. Specifically, the successful candidate will work closely with a series of established data science teams based in Ireland that are responsible for developing the engine to support our Optum at Home Value-Based Care Pilots. We are seeking someone who is self-directed, motivated and able to work on several initiatives concurrently. As a key resource to others, you must possess strong interpersonal skills, be challenged by delivering against tight deadlines while maintaining a high degree of accuracy and attention to detail, and have excellent oral and written communication skills.
You'll be in the driver's seat on vital projects that have strategic importance to our mission of helping people live healthier lives. Yes, we share a mission that inspires. And we need your organizational talents and business discipline to help fuel that mission.
_Careers with Optum offer flexible work arrangements and individuals who live and work in the Republic of Ireland will have the opportunity to split their monthly work hours between our Dublin or Letterkenny and telecommuting from a home-based office in a hybrid work model._
**Primary Responsibilities:**
- Lead standard Scrum ceremonies (Sprint Planning, Daily Scrum, Backlog Refinement, Sprint Review & Retrospective) for assigned teams.
- Collaborate with agile development teams to refine the backlog, optimize estimation, and improve work decomposition.
- Coach and educate Product Owners, Executives, Stakeholders, and Teams on Agile frameworks (e.g., Scrum, Kanban).
- Work with business partners to define and document business and technical requirements for data and analytics projects.
- Document data flows and data mapping from source systems into analytic platforms.
- Perform exploratory data analysis to support data science solutioning efforts.
- Participate in Agile ceremonies with relevant stakeholders and assist with QA of features.
- Own issue and risk management for your projects, solving problems and removing impediments.
- Establish and track execution metrics to optimize delivery.
- Support PMO/CoS groups in delivering industry best practices for governance.
- Leverage strong presentation and communication skills to engage all levels of the global organization.
You will be rewarded and recognised for your performance in an environment that will challenge you and give you clear direction on what it takes to succeed in your role, as well as providing development for other roles you may be interested in.
**Required Qualifications:**
- Undergraduate degree or equivalent qualification.
- Experience with workflow management tools (e.g., Rally, Jira).
- Considerable project experience in an Agile development environment.
- Agile certification (e.g., scrum.org or equivalent).
- Experience running agile projects of varying size and complexity.
- Requirements analysis and documentation experience.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Proficiency with MS suite of tools (Excel, PowerPoint, Teams, SharePoint).
- Ability to balance multiple projects and workstreams simultaneously.
**Preferred Qualifications:**
- Strong understanding of relational database concepts and SQL querying experience.
- Experience working on data and analytics-based projects.
- Understanding of Snowflake and cloud data components.
- Healthcare / Pharmacy experience.
